PM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

2,150 of the 6,859 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Philip Morris (PM)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$119B — up 5.6% from $113B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 239 funds opened new PM positions and 88 closed out — a net gain of 151 holders — while 709 added to existing stakes and 869 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$4.3B.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, cutting an estimated $726M.
